SNAP Genes (BUSCO) (snapBUSCO) Track Description
 

Description

This track shows the gene predictions from the SNAP gene finder using the species-specific parameters estimated from a training set produced by BUSCO.

Methods

The training set used to estimate the species-specific parameters for the SNAP analysis was produced by BUSCO using the arthropoda_odb9 dataset.
